Cost & ROI Over Time
Sticker price versus what the miner actually earns back: the table below projects cumulative net profit at a $0.10/kWh electricity rate.
| Goldshell AE-BOX Pro 44Mh | Metric | Goldshell LB-BOX |
|---|---|---|
| $120 | Upfront cost (MSRP) | $159 |
| -$1.10 | Daily net profit | -$0.38 |
| -$523 | Net after 1 year | -$299 |
| -$926 | Net after 2 years | -$438 |
| -$1,329 | Net after 3 years | -$578 |
| Does not pay back at current rates (negative daily profit) | Payback period | Does not pay back at current rates (negative daily profit) |
Projections assume continuous operation, a flat $0.10/kWh rate, and no hardware degradation, pool fees, or BTC price change. Real-world ROI varies.
